2022 Regular SessionVirginia Legislature

SB8: Hunting on Sundays; permits hunting on public or private land, etc.

Legislative Summary

Hunting on Sundays. Permits hunting on Sunday on public or private land, so long as it takes place more than 200 yards from a place of worship. Hunting on Sundays. Permits hunting on Sunday on public or private land, so long as it takes place more than 200 yards from a place of worship.
